Abstract
A novel rotor construction is disclosed, in which plural permanent magnets are arranged on the outer periphery of a rotor core, which are protected with a cover, and in which a member is placed at an axial end of the rotor core cast with end rings with a balance weight on the outside thereof. The protective cover protects the outer peripheries of the end rings and dampens the centrifugal force of the balance weight. Projections provided on the outer periphery of the member are located at the center of the permanent magnets to reduce the leakage magnetic fluxes between the permanent magnets.

8. A rotor comprising a cylindrical rotor core, plural permanent magnets arranged on the outer periphery of said rotor core, a protective cover on the outer periphery of said permanent magnets, said rotor core including at least one axial through hole, and end rings which are positioned on both ends of said at least one axial through hole of said rotor core and are integrally cast by molten metal, said molten metal filling said at least one axial through hole of said rotor core so that said end rings are integrally cast with said rotor core, said molten metal being zinc.
-
9. A rotor comprising a cylindrical rotor core, plural permanent magnets arranged on the outer periphery of said rotor core, a protective cover on the outer periphery of said permanent magnets, said rotor core including at least one axial through hole, and end rings which are positioned on both ends of said through hole of said rotor core and are integrally cast by molten metal of zinc, said end rings including a balance weight formed integrally therewith by said molten metal.
